Rainer Weiss
Rainer Weiss was a German-American experimental physicist whose laser-based detector design helped make gravitational-wave astronomy possible. He shared the 2017 Nobel Prize in Physics with Barry Barish and Kip Thorne.
Early life
A refugee childhood
His family fled Nazi persecution, eventually settling in New York.
An interrupted degree
Returned to MIT after working as a laboratory technician, completing his doctorate in 1962.
Career
- 1964
MIT faculty
Established a research group studying cosmology and gravitation.
- 1972
Detector design
Developed a detailed laser-interferometer approach to detecting gravitational waves.
- 1984
Building a collaboration
Joined the MIT–Caltech effort that developed LIGO.
- 2017
Nobel recognition
Shared the Physics Prize after LIGO’s first detection.
Contributions
Laser interferometry
Worked out how light could measure extraordinarily small changes in distance.
Cosmic background radiation
Studied the Big Bang’s residual radiation and helped guide COBE.
LIGO detection
The collaboration recorded gravitational waves from a black-hole merger.
